Habitat: It is an understory tree,
very shade tolerant, but will grow in full sun if provided with sufficient
moisture. This species prefers the deep, rich, moist soils of bottomlands
and riverbanks. It is a slow-growing tree, hardy to zone 3 and will tolerate
many stressful urban conditions, including air pollution.
Diseases: Although pests and diseases
are not a problem, the foliage is more susceptible to attack than other
species of this genus.
|

Distribution: Bluebeech grows throughout
southern Canada, the eastern and midwestern US, Mexico, Guatamala and Belize. |
